A malfunction reported by “error code 0x80000003” may happen due to a number of different factors. The most common causes include incorrectly configured system settings or irregular entries in the system elements, to name a few.
“Error code 0x80000003” is one of the issues that users get as a result of the incorrect or failed installation or uninstallation of software that may have left invalid entries in your system elements, improper system shutdown due to a power failure or another factor, someone with little technical knowledge accidentally deleting a necessary system file or system element entry.
One of the most common causes is updating drivers without first removing old driver. Cleaning out all old/unused drivers is a good place to start.

Just an FYI, one of the things adjusted in the update was improved compatibility for some of the lower spec GPU’s. This would imply that instructions specific to legacy driver libraries may have been implemented.
If you happen to have old driver files lurking around your system, those libraries could very well be accessed, resulting in exception errors.
I would suggest following the instructions I posted earlier in this thread to remove ALL old/unused drivers from your system. Can be a bit tedious but if nothing else it will improve boot time as it reduces the number of files Windows needs to load at start up. So there is no downside.
